Three months after a South Carolina woman made headlines for gouging her eyes out while in a drug-induced high said she was starting to feel like herself again.
Kaylee Muthart, 20, of Anderson, S.C., told People she was adapting to her new life following the incident.
I actually feel like a person. I feel like myself, and I dont feel like Im chasing something, she said. It, actually, feels really nice. The way it worked out is the way God had it work out, thats just the way it is but Id rather for it to have happened than to still be stuck in that world.
On Feb. 6, 2018, churchgoers in Anderson County were terrified after they witnessed Muthart removing her eyeballs. At the time of the incident, she said she was hallucinating from a large dose of meth.
